EvDO is Today's Premier High-Speed Data Technology for North
America
CDMA-based carriers
are quickly enhancing their packet data capabilities to support EvDO
throughout North America. EvDO is a packet data technology that allows
for speeds of up to 2.4 Mbps, with a typical speed of 300-500 kbps
per user, while providing always-on Internet access. It is ideal for
the next generation of cellular services, including such things as
mobile business applications, downloadable software, streaming video,
interactive games and other multimedia applications.
Mobile users will
be able to connect to corporate Intranets, email servers, the Internet,
and other on-line services, allowing for new mCommerce applications,
location-based services and other offerings that require fast data
throughput. In addition, EvDO results in higher network voice capacity
and advanced packet data services.
Due to the faster
data throughput experienced with EvDO, it is essential that the systems
used for measuring throughput do not introduce limitations that render
those measurements inaccurate. Limitations are typically introduced
when test systems share IP stacks and end-user applications among
multiple calling modules at the same time.
Comarco's unique
SBC (Single-Board Computer) architecture ensures that there is a dedicated
computer for each calling module, providing an independent and isolated
test platform for each phone. Therefore, multiple phone testing is
easily and accurately performed with the peace of mind that the data
collected is accurate and precise.

Seven.Five for
EvDO
Seven.Five for
EvDO is a member of the Seven.Five test family. The test family is
a mobile test platform that is adaptable to virtually any test application.
It provides wireless infrastructure analysis, benchmarking and optimization
for 2G, 2.5G and 3G network deployments, and is capable of simultaneous
multiband, multitechnology testing in one unit.
The Seven.Five
family now consists of the following nine members:
-- Seven.Five
Solo: Ideally suited for network deployment activities, Solo is the
only single Calling Module product available with a family of audio
and data QoS algorithms. It's the perfect entry-level product, capable
of seamless migration to the Seven.Five Duo.
-- Seven.Five
Duo: As networks mature the power of a Calling Module plus a scanner
is necessary to quickly and efficiently optimize networks. Duo supports
up to two Calling Modules, which can have mixed technologies, and
one Multi-Band, Multi- Technology RF Scanner. A Portability Kit is
available for in-building needs.
-- Seven.Five
Navigator: The industry's first dual calling-module system with inertial
navigation built in, providing extremely accurate in-building wireless
test. It is lightweight, portable and battery powered, making it perfectly
suited for evaluating network performance in-building or where pedestrian
use is predominant.
-- Seven.Five
Multi: Designed for ultimate flexibility and scalability, Seven.Five
Multi can house up to any combination of six Calling Modules or Scanners
in each chassis. Multiple chassis can be combined to allow for up
to 96 Calling Modules. The customer can mix and match technologies
for benchmarking applications or configure a system with similar technologies
for optimization activities. Multi does it all, and is also available
with a Portability Kit for in-building and pedestrian testing needs.
-- Seven.Five
for 1X: Satisfies the need for a comprehensive test system for the
advanced North American CDMA2000-1X cellular environment.
-- Seven.Five
for EvDO: Provides a comprehensive test system for the North American
EvDO high-speed data cellular environment.
-- Seven.Five
Multi-Band, Multi-Technology RF Scanner: The most advanced and accurate
scanner for field-test applications. Capable of lightning-fast scans
(over 3,000 channels per second) in multiple frequency bands, with
multiple technologies, doing DVCC, BSIC and PN decoding simultaneously.
The scanner offers spectrum analyzer-type measurements and full baseband
decoding for GSM 850/900/1800/1900, EDGE, IS-136, CDMA2000, CDMA2000-1X,
CDMA 2000-EvDO and WCDMA.
-- Seven.Five
iDEN Scanner: This advanced instrument-grade high-speed scanner serves
the cellular radiotelephone market. The iDEN Scanner scans at up to
2,000 channels per second.
-- Seven.Five
Data Extractor (DX): A very complete and easy-to-use software application
that allows operators to produce comprehensive benchmarking reports,
as well as perform desktop network optimization using all of the data
collected by the Seven.Five hardware. The Data Interface includes
a variety of features for data administration, filtering capability,
analysis, statistics, integrated mapping and generation of reports,
as well as an interface (ODBC) for third-party software.
